Goa Trip Itinerary: 2 Nights, 3 Days

Day 1: Arrival & Beach Exploration

Morning: Arrive in Goa and check into your hotel. Spend some relaxing time at the Calangute Beach, enjoying the sun and sea breeze.

Afternoon: After lunch, visit the Baga Beach for water sports like parasailing or jet skiing. You can also explore nearby markets for souvenirs.

Evening: Head to Fort Aguada to witness the stunning sunset and learn about its historical significance. Enjoy dinner at a beachside restaurant.

Day 2: Cultural and Nature Exploration

Morning: Visit the Basilica of Bom Jesus, a UNESCO World Heritage Site, and explore Old Goa's churches and cathedrals.

Afternoon: Explore the Dudhsagar Waterfalls, one of Goa's most majestic natural attractions. The trip involves a jeep safari through the forest.

Evening: Relax at the Palolem Beach and enjoy some local Goan cuisine at a nearby shack or restaurant.

Day 3: Local Markets & Departure

Morning: Visit the Anjuna Flea Market to shop for handicrafts, clothes, and souvenirs. Enjoy a light brunch at a local café.

Afternoon: Check out from your hotel and relax at Miramar Beach near Panaji before heading to the airport.

Evening: Depart from Goa to your onward destination.

Time and Cost Estimates

  • Flight Tickets (Round Trip): 4 hours total (2h each way) - ₹8,000 per person
  • Hotel Stay (2 Nights): 48 hours - ₹6,000 for a mid-range hotel
  • Calangute & Baga Beaches: 4 hours - Free, water sports approx. ₹1,500
  • Fort Aguada: 2 hours - Free entry
  • Basilica of Bom Jesus: 1.5 hours - Free entry
  • Dudhsagar Waterfalls Jeep Safari: 4 hours - ₹1,200
  • Palolem Beach Dining: 2 hours - ₹800
  • Anjuna Flea Market: 2 hours - Shopping varies, estimate ₹1,000
  • Local Transport & Miscellaneous: - ₹1,500

Total Estimated Cost: ₹20,000 per person

Tips

If you wish to extend your stay, adding an extra day will allow more leisure time on the beaches or a visit to spice plantations. For a shorter trip, focus on the top beaches and cultural sites, reducing time spent on nature excursions like Dudhsagar Waterfalls.
